#dea979 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dea979 is composed of 87.1% red, 66.3%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.9% magenta, 45.5%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 28.5 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 67.3%. #dea979 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#bd5300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#dea979 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dea979 has RGB values of R:222, G:169,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.45,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14592377.

Hex triplet dea979 #dea979
RGB Decimal 222, 169, 121 rgb(222,169,121)
RGB Percent 87.1, 66.3, 47.5 rgb(87.1%,66.3%,47.5%)
CMYK 0, 24, 45, 13
HSL 28.5°, 60.5, 67.3 hsl(28.5,60.5%,67.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 28.5°, 45.5, 87.1
Web Safe cc9966 #cc9966
CIE-LAB 73.081, 13.547, 32.251
XYZ 47.764, 45.288, 24.314
xyY 0.407, 0.386, 45.288
CIE-LCH 73.081, 34.981, 67.216
CIE-LUV 73.081, 38.924, 39.083
Hunter-Lab 67.296, 8.921, 25.686
Binary 11011110, 10101001, 01111001

Shades and Tints of #dea979

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080502 is the darkest color, while #fdfaf7 is the lightest one.
